本资源是一个Java项目实战案例,专注于网上手机销售系统的开发,非常适合Java初学者和在校大学生进行学习和实践。项目包括了数据库设计、源代码以及详细的部署说明,为学习者提供了从设计到实现的完整流程。 "03_数据库.rar"文件包含的是项目所使用的数据库设计。在开发任何Web应用程序时,数据库的设计都是至关重要的。这里,开发者可能使用了关系型数据库如MySQL或Oracle,存储商品信息、用户数据、订单记录等关键业务数据。数据库设计通常包括表结构设计、字段定义、主外键关联以及可能的索引设置。对于学习者来说,理解这些数据库设计可以帮助他们更好地了解业务逻辑和数据交互。 "05_源代码.rar"是项目的实际代码实现,这部分涵盖了前端界面、后端服务以及可能的中间件。在Java项目中,通常会用到Spring Boot框架来构建微服务,结合Thymeleaf或者JSP进行视图渲染,使用MyBatis或Hibernate作为ORM工具与数据库交互。此外,项目可能还涉及Maven或Gradle构建工具,以及RESTful API设计原则,使得前后端分离更加顺畅。对于初学者来说,通过阅读和分析源代码,可以学习到如何组织项目结构、处理HTTP请求、实现业务逻辑以及调试代码。 "部署说明.txt"提供了将项目部署到服务器的具体步骤。这可能包括配置服务器环境(如Java运行环境JRE/JDK、应用服务器如Tomcat或Jetty)、设置数据库连接信息、打包项目为WAR或JAR文件、上传到服务器以及启动服务等。部署过程对于实际项目开发非常重要,因为这涉及到如何让项目在生产环境中稳定运行。 这个项目实战涵盖了Java Web开发的多个核心知识点,包括但不限于数据库设计、后端服务开发、前端界面构建以及项目部署。对于想要提升Java技能或者准备从事Web开发的人来说,这是一个极好的学习资源。通过实际操作和理解每一个部分,学习者不仅可以掌握技术,还能培养解决实际问题的能力。
评论星级较低,若资源使用遇到问题可联系上传者,3个工作日内问题未解决可申请退款~